Top 5 Android Tower Defense Games in Slovenia: Q1 2024 Performance Review
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 Tower Defense games on Android in Slovenia during Q1 2024, including revenue, downloads, and active user metrics.
In Q1 2024, the Tower Defense genre on the Android platform in Slovenia saw varying levels of performance among the top 5 games. Here’s a closer look at their weekly revenue, downloads, and active user trends, based on data from Sensor Tower.
Rush Royale: Tower Defense TD by MY.GAMES B.V. had a dynamic quarter with weekly revenue peaking at around $852 in early January and fluctuating throughout the period. The game saw a steady flow of weekly downloads, averaging around 150-200, with a notable spike to 253 in mid-January. Active users ranged from 1.8K to 2.3K, maintaining a consistent user base.
Kingdom Guard: Tower Defense TD from Tap4fun (Hong Kong) Limited experienced its highest weekly revenue of approximately $841 in late January. Weekly downloads were relatively stable, hovering around 100-150, with a slight dip in March. The game’s active user count fluctuated, peaking at 280 in late February.
Watcher of Realms, published by Moonton, showed a varied revenue trend with highs reaching $510 in mid-February. Downloads increased significantly in February, peaking at 143. Active users saw a steady rise to 399 in mid-February before stabilizing around 250-350 towards the end of the quarter.
Arknights by Yostar Limited had a modest revenue peak of $449 in mid-January. Downloads were consistently low, with a slight increase to 26 in mid-March. Active user numbers remained stable, averaging around 44-50 throughout the quarter.
Lastly, Bloons TD 6 from ninja kiwi, despite having no recorded downloads, managed to generate revenue with a high of $78 in late March. Active user data was not available for this period.
